Originally Posted by chris3113
im just wondering if i were to put a 6.0 in my car and make it a ls6, would it be ok to run the stock 6.0 heads or would i lose alot of power? and on a budget what is the best head to run?
The LS6 is 5.7L not 6.0L. The LS2 and LQ9 are 6.0L's with 400 and 345 horsepower respectively. The LS2 has 10.9:1 compression, the LQ9 has 10:1, the LS2 has an aluminum block and the LQ9 has a cast iron. As far as your head question, the LS2 has 243's (same as the LS6 minus the hollow/sodium filled valves) and the LQ9 has 317's which aside from having a larger combustion chamber (hence lower compression) share the same port design as the 243's. Either head is a good choice, but the 317's will be at a disadvantage due to the lower compression, unless of course you're boosted!
